It's a serious concern if you realize you have bed bugs in your home. Whether you've inadvertently brought these pests home from a hotel, a summer camp, or another environment, it's important to deal with them before the situation worsens. You'll want to contact a pest control service in your area that specializes in the removal of bed bugs. Upon explaining your situation, you can expect that the company will promptly dispatch one or more technicians to visit your home to begin working. Pest control services will use several different methods to eradicate bed bugs from your home, including the following.

Vacuuming

Pest control services use commercial-grade vacuums to suck up bed bugs and eggs that they find throughout your home. These vacuums have significantly more power than residential devices, making them a better choice for bed bug removal than the vacuum that you use when you clean your home. The pest control technicians will spend a lot of time thoroughly vacuuming not only the bedrooms in your home, but also your laundry room and any other spaces in which the bed bugs may have spread.

Steaming

While careful vacuuming can eliminate many of the bed bugs in your home, your pest control service will use additional methods to get the job done. An additional method is steaming areas in which there are bed bugs. A technician will use a commercial steamer, which produces a supply of hot steam that can kill these pests. Steam is a useful option to deal with bed bugs in tight areas that a vacuum cannot necessarily reach. The commercial steamer will be equipped with a fine nozzle, allowing the technician to direct steam to the various gaps around your bed, for example.

Insecticide

The above two methods can be useful for removing and killing the majority of bed bugs in your home, but some pest control companies will use additional methods to complete the job. An insecticide that is specifically formulated to kill bed bugs will increase your confidence that there are no bed bugs or eggs left behind when your pest control service leaves your home. The use of insecticide can especially be valuable when dealing with major bed bug infestations in which you've found these insects in several different areas of your home.
